- The distance between Sidi Ifni, Morocco and Kabwe, Zambia is approximately 6,398 km or 3,976 mi.
- To reach Sidi Ifni in this distance one would set out from Kabwe bearing 319.8°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sidi Ifni bearing 314.2° or NW .
- Sidi Ifni has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Kabwe has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Sidi Ifni is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Kabwe is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 1.4 °C (2.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.7 °C (3.1°F) less in Sidi Ifni.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 755.7 mm (29.8 in) less which is equivalent to 755.7 l/m² (18.55 US gal/ft²) or 7,557,000 l/ha (807,893 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.6° lower in Sidi Ifni than in Kabwe.
- Relative humidity levels are 16.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2.6°C (4.8°F) higher.
